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(Amendment) Act, 2007 (No. 43 of 2007).

Abstract
This Act amends the Cruelty to Animals Act: by giving a definition of "authorised person"; in section 3 defining offences; in section 4 defining the offence of operation without proper anaesthetic and by defining exceptions; by inserting a new section (4A) on the appointment by the Minister of authorised persons; in section 6 on powers of authorised persons; in section 8 on compensation; and in section 13 on warrants that may be issued by a magistrate.
